Another workshop on manga and fan culture at Groenendaalcollege high school

Earlier this month we organized a Dutch-language workshop on manga and fan culture for fifth-years at the Groenendaalcollege high school, which went along the same vein as that other workshop last year. Students listened to a very short presentation on manga and fan activities such as dojinshi and fan fiction and then used characters from their own favorite movies/TV series/comics to make a short intro to manga in comic book form.

Conference "Comics Worlds and the World of Comics: Scholarship on a Global Scale" underway

I'm having a great time in Kyoto at "Comics Worlds and the World of Comics: Scholarship on a Global Scale", the first international conference on manga/comics research at the Kyoto International Manga Museum, organised by Kyoto Seika University. Met a ton of interesting people with very interesting ideas that I'll write about in length later.
